do you think that is easy to get the correct skin tone and colours ? in case I 'd like to get the correct colour and not the "fuji look" ?
well, I think I know what you mean, though I'm not exactly sure. Easiest way to the most "correct-ist" skin tones would be nailing accurate exposure and white balance in camera. Then, if recording Log you would want to use the manufacturer technical conversion LUT or Davinci Resolve's Color Space Transform tool.
